Common ways to represent a set include roster notation, where elements are listed explicitly within curly braces (e.g., {1, 2, 3}), and set-builder notation, which defines a set by a property that its elements satisfy (e.g., {x | x > 0}). Venn diagrams are also frequently used to visually illustrate the relationships between sets. Another method is using mathematical notation to describe the set's characteristics or operations involving it.
